age gaps

How do you guys feel about age gaps?

What's too much, what's too little?

I'm interested in this girl, she's 19 though (just turned in March)
I'm 24, soon to be 25 (in Aug)

Is 5 yrs and some change too much, is she too young? Lend me your thoughts.

Nobody has been through as much age-related drama as me as far as relationships go.

Dated a 2 months from 17 year old in March...lasted 2 weeks.

Went to a prom with a 2 months from 18 year old last week...not datable material (too trivial/immature for me)

My first bf was 19 when I was 17. Went long distance for 3 years, broke up, still best friends.

My second was a 19 year old when I was 20, dated for a year and a month, still thinking of getting back together, still best friends.

28 year old wants to date me...we have lots in common but I'm more "daring" (ie: I'm more immature and like to rock the public's boat with my words and actions which causes a problem for a relationship with someone 7 years older than me).


So, as you can see, with age gaps bigger than 2-3 years...I've typically had bad luck. I can only speak for personal experience. Although a girl of 19 might have the same maturity level as you at 24, keep that in mind, as long as she's had exposure to something other than high school. Post-secondary changes people a lot.

Sexual? Legal limit goes for me. Serious relationship? I don't have an age limit per se but I usually can't stand talking to girls who are like 22 and think they know everything in the world. I find that women around 25+ start mellowing out and figuring out the world a bit. I don't like some women 29+ (I'm 28) because they start getting really serious and wanting marriage marriage marriage.

I guess it all depends on what you want and what she wants. Age is only a limiting factor as far as people who are similar age tend to share similar wants and desires.
